    The Voyager Beach Resort is a gorgeous place to be at in Nyali slightly North of Mombasa. They have a nautical theme and on arrival pretend to be a ship, it is in between cute and embarrassing. But the grounds are lovely, the all-inclusive is good enough and definitely worth it, the pools and beach are no less than stunning. Very good international mix of guests coming from all colours and directions. On the beach itself one is continuously approached by beach boys and also beach ladies, this is Africa, but they have a slightly elevated private stretch of beach where you are free from disturbance and can enjoy the gorgeous views. Nice evening entertainment with song and dance is also provided. Overall a great place to spend a few days in between safaris and going home for instance!

    Very nice resort with lovely spaces. Their ocean view rooms are spacious with relaxing balconies overlooking the Indian Ocean. I love the whole ship theme where they dock in a different country everyday hence different cuisine and entertainment, pretty cool! Speaking of which, their food is awesome and lots of choices to choose from. The three swimming pools are very clean and well maintained, the infinity one being my favorite! It's a great place for a vacation but if you mind crowd, you may want to book during low season since it gets really packed on high season. Suitable if you're traveling with kids as well, lots of kids activities under guidance. Shout out to the extremely dedicated staff that keeps the ship sailing smoothly.

    Old hotel. Needs some renovations. Good food and great staff. Avoid block 3 rooms close to the restaurant They get abit noisy most night till about midnight..
    Rooms 3219/3218 are sold as sea view rooms but you draw the short stick when it comes to the view..garden plus a block of rooms right in front of your balcony.
